What is a vitrine?
A vitrine is a type of case piece or storage furniture. Antique and vintage vitrines can be used to safely store and display your most treasured objects.

While they were initially used to display relics in churches or to preserve specimens for scientific observation, vitrines are best known for their place in retail spaces and museums. The name for these glass display cases comes from the Latin word “vitrum,” meaning glass, as well as the Old French word “vitre,” which also refers to glass. 

Instead of simply showcasing collectibles or decorative objects on shelves, you can bestow extra importance on them by displaying them in a vitrine for passers-by to observe and admire.
